Analysis

In 2025, population ages 20-24, male, per capita in Naoero stood at 0.0381 units per person.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 2.3% on the previous year and down 19.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, population ages 20-24, male, per capita in Naoero peaked at 0.0662 units per person in 1960 and was at its lowest, 0.024 units per person, in 1970.

That places Naoero 110th out of 218 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 66 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ated

Population ages 20-24, male div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Population ages 20-24, male ÷ Population, total
